What is Museum Night?

Every year, more than 3,000 French museums and monuments participate in the Night of Museums. For this 22nd edition, the event will take place on Saturday, May 23, 2026, throughout the Île-de-France region. The concept: for one evening, cultural institutions unveil their treasures through free nighttime tours, performances, workshops, and unusual activities.

In Val-d'Oise and in the Roissy Pays de France agglomeration area, four remarkable places are exceptionally opening their doors that evening.

The Château d'Écouen – National Renaissance Museum gods, myths and night tales

Located 19 km north of Paris and 15 km from Roissy Airport, the Château d'Écouen has housed the National Museum of the Renaissance since 1977, the only museum in France entirely dedicated to this period. Built in the 16th century by Constable Anne de Montmorency, it offers a breathtaking panorama of the Plaine de France.

For Museum Night, at nightfall, Visitors are invited to meet the gods and discover their love stories. conflict between divine and mortal beings. Storyteller Nathalie Leone, from the Hutte Galante companywill bring ancient myths to life and perhaps even Psyche and Eros at the turn of a corridorA food truck will also be available on site.

The museum ARCHEA (Louvre): A night under the sign of red

The ARCHÉA intercommunal museum in Louvres is offering an evening themed around the color red, echoing its temporary exhibition. Red! Archaeology of a colorFor 40,000 years, this color has fascinated with its intensity and symbolic significance — the color of life, blood, and the sun.

On the evening's program: impromptu imaginary visits with the public through the Marcq-en-Barœul Improvisation League, lantern making workshop, Escape Game Panic in Saint Rieul (on reservation), scavenger hunts in the museum and guided tours of the permanent and temporary exhibitions. Visitors will also be able to discover artistic productions created by students from the metropolitan area around the color red, in collaboration with the artist Pierre Genouvrier.

The Cartoucherie Ecomuseum (Survilliers): an evening of sound and remembrance

For its second participation in the European Night of Museums, the Cartoucherie de Survilliers ecomuseum is offering a new sound creation called Working notes. Since 2024, the Heritage Department of the Roissy Pays de France metropolitan area has been collecting testimonies, objects, and documents to enrich our understanding of the factory's history. This evening is the culmination of that work: the sounds of machinery alternate with... excerpts from testimonies of former male and female workers, to be listened to while seated or strolling among the machines. A small exhibition will also showcase recent acquisitions, and a mediator will be on hand to answer visitors' questions.

The Museum Factory (Gonesse): Behind the scenes of a museum in the making

In Gonesse, Museum Night takes a decidedly original turn: the Museum Factory invites the public to enter behind the scenes of a project still under construction : a future museum of history and society whose doors will open soon. The exhibition While waiting for the museum It reveals the thoughts, objects, and intentions behind this cultural project. The evening continues in the courtyard of Coulanges with a new exhibition entitled Snapshots of a school in motion, in a friendly atmosphere, both indoors and outdoors.
